The Oklahoma Youth Orchestra held a Winter Concert on Sunday in the Petree Recital Hall on the Oklahoma City University campus.

The orchestra is composed of 90 of the most talented high school musicians in the state.

Featured in the concert was the Suite from “Swan Lake” by Peter Ilyich Tchaikovsky, “Nimrod” from the Enigma Variations by Sir Edward Elgar, and featured soloist Clayton Smith in the “Concerto for Marimba and Orchestra,” composed by Ney Rosauro.
